The "Hélix" earrings captivate with their evocative name, borrowed from ancient Greek, where it means "spiral." This shape, characteristic of the snail or nautilus shell, embodies a universal symbol of fertility, renewal, and resurrection.

Since antiquity, the spiral has fascinated civilizations around the world. It appears in shells, galaxies, animal horns, plants, and even in the whirlpools of water and wind. It expresses the infinite cyclical movement of life, growth, evolution, and the connection between the infinitely small and the infinitely large. In many cultures, the spiral also represents the spiritual path: an inward journey toward self-knowledge and harmony with nature.

Some creations from our workshop pay tribute to this timeless form. The snail, for its part, illustrates the wise slowness of living beings. Through its measured progress and attachment to the earth, it teaches patience, perseverance, and trust in the natural rhythm of things.

Its shell, both refuge and fortress, embodies protection, safety, and the necessary retreat before renewal. Through its cycles of withdrawal and emergence, the snail reminds us that sometimes we must take shelter to be reborn stronger, like the nautilus, which continues to grow by creating new chambers in its shell. Each spiral becomes a symbol of a milestone reached, a lesson learned, and a new expansion of life.

The Hélix earrings capture this very essence of life. Their delicate silhouettes are inspired by the snail and the nautilus, with shells finely engraved with triangular patterns that evoke the inner partitions of the shell.
